It’s a classic showdown between two of the most recognizable brands in all of college football, as No. 15 Michigan squares off with USC at the Los Angeles Memorial Colosseum.
The Wolverines (4-1, 2-0 Big Ten) enter having won each of their last three games, including a road victory at Nebraska three weeks ago. Meanwhile, the Trojans (4-1, 1-1) are coming off their first defeat of the season following a 34-32 loss at Illinois last week.

Injury Report
Michigan appears to be getting healthier as the season goes on. The Wolverines are nearly back to full strength along the offensive line, as starting left guard Giovanni El-Hadi is no longer listed on the injury report. Meanwhile, right guard Brady Norton remains ‘Questionable’ for today’s game, but his replacement — Jake Guarnera — has arguably played better than the former starter since being plugged in up front.

Michigan vs. USC: It’s a potent offense vs. a stingy defense. While the Trojans have the best offense that the Wolverines will have seen this season, USC hasn’t seen a defense anywhere close to this caliber. And the defense in LA shouldn’t hamper the maize and blue too much. We’re taking Michigan and the under. Michigan 27, USC 24
